Senators tie game in third period, lose in dying seconds in OT to Bruins

Saturday saw the Ottawa Senators suffer a brutal 4-3 loss to the Montreal Canadiens. After a couple of days off, it was back to work against the Boston Bruins.

On Oct. 27, the Senators won the first meeting 7-2 against the Bruins. The second meeting wouldn't have nine combined goals, but saw a thrilling ending that didn't go the Senators' way.

The Bruins defeated the Senators 3-2 in overtime at TD Garden. With the loss, the Senators fell to 6-5-3 overall on the season.

In the first period, the Senators led 1-0 after 20 minutes thanks to a Michael Amadio goal, but it was a period that wasn't very productive.
